One of the most significant upgrades in the OnePlus 12 lies in its battery and charging capabilities. A whopping 5,400mAh battery will be used, ensuring extended usage without the need for frequent recharging. To make it even more impressive, the OnePlus 12 will support 100W fast charging when wired in, allowing users to quickly power up their devices. Moreover, wireless charging on the OnePlus 12 is expected to be faster at 50W compared to the upgraded 35W wired charging coming to the iPhone 15.

To deliver a seamless user experience, the OnePlus 12 is rumored to feature Qualcomm’s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 chip. This chipset is expected to offer flagship levels of performance, making the device a powerhouse capable of handling demanding tasks and providing a smooth and lag-free user experience.

In addition to the powerful chipset, the OnePlus 12 is rumored to be paired with up to 24GB of RAM. This ample amount of RAM will allow for seamless multitasking and smooth app switching. Furthermore, the device will offer a generous storage capacity of 256GB, ensuring users have plenty of space to store their files, photos, and videos without worrying about running out of storage.

Mobile photography enthusiasts will be pleased to learn that the OnePlus 12 is expected to come with noteworthy camera enhancements. The main cameras are rumored to have a 64-megapixel sensor, capturing stunningly detailed photos. Additionally, the device is said to feature a 3x optical zoom lens, allowing users to get closer to their subjects without sacrificing image quality. Moreover, a 50-megapixel ultrawide camera is expected to be included, broadening the possibilities for capturing breathtaking landscapes and group shots.
